N-Acetyl-L-glutamine Specification

1. Introduction of N-Acetyl-L-glutamine

N-Acetyl-L-glutamine, with the IUPAC name of (2S)-2-acetamido-5-amino-5-oxopentanoic acid, is one kind of white crystalline powder. The product's categories are Amino Acids; Pharmaceutical Intermediates. Besides, it is white crystalline powder, which should be stored at 2-8 °C.

2. Properties of N-Acetyl-L-glutamine

The other characteristics of N-Acetyl-L-glutamine can be summarized as: (1) ACD/LogP: -2.06; (2) # of Rule of 5 Violations: 0; (3) ACD/LogD (pH 5.5): 4.37; (4) ACD/LogD (pH 7.4): -5.68; (5) ACD/BCF (pH 5.5):1; (6) ACD/BCF (pH 7.4): 1; (7) ACD/KOC (pH 5.5): 1; (8) ACD/KOC (pH 7.4): 1; (9) #H bond acceptors: 6; (10) #H bond donors: 4; (11) #Freely Rotating Bonds: 5; (12) Polar Surface Area: 66.92 Å2; (13) Index of Refraction: 1.504; (14) Molar Refractivity: 43.19 cm3; (15) Molar Volume: 145.8 cm3; (16) Surface Tension: 54.9 dyne/cm; (17) Density: 1.29 g/cm3; (18) Flash Point: 319.6 °C; (19) Enthalpy of Vaporization: 98.22 kJ/mol; (20) Boiling Point: 604.9 °C at 760 mmHg; (21) Vapour Pressure: 3.42E-16 mmHg at 25 °C; (22) Melting Point: 206-208 °C.

4. Preparation and Uses of N-Acetyl-L-glutamine

N-Acetyl-L-glutamine can be prepared by the reaction of L-Glutamine with Acetic anhydride. Additionally, this chemical is used for biochemical research. And it can be used for the treatment of hepatic coma, brain tumors, paralysis and hypophrenia, memory disorders and other diseases.
